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Stafford

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Storm Chaser

Out-of-town crews flood Stafford after bad weather, promise cheap fixes, collect big deposits, then do poor work or disappear.

🚫

Bait-and-Switch

Quote low for a full roof replacement, then claim issues requiring pricier materials or scope changes once work starts.

🚫

Phantom Material Dump

Dump cheap or leftover shingles on your roof claiming it's premium quality, then vanish when leaks appear.

🚫

Uninsured Subcontractor

Main contractor hires unlicensed, uninsured subs; if injured, they sue you instead of the contractor.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request proof of general liability insurance (at least $1 million coverage) and workers' compensation. Call the insurance provider directly to verify it's current and adequate for the job.

2

Licensing

Ohio doesn't require a state license for roofing contractors, but check business registration on the Ohio Secretary of State's site (businesssearch.ohiosos.gov). Contact Monroe County Building Department or Stafford village officials to confirm any local licensing or permit rules apply.

3

References

Ask for 3-5 recent references from Monroe County or nearby. Contact them to verify satisfaction, work quality, and that no issues arose later.

Protection FAQs

Do roofers need a license in Stafford, OH?

Ohio has no statewide roofing license, but verify business registration via Ohio SOS and check Monroe County for local rules. Always confirm they pull permits.

What insurance do legitimate roofers carry?

General liability ($1M+), workers' comp, and often commercial auto. Get certificates and call insurers to verify.

Is it normal to pay upfront for roofing?

Small deposits (10-20%) are common, but never full payment before work. Use progress payments tied to milestones.

What if a roofer shows up uninvited after a storm?

That's a huge red flag. Call local pros instead—storm chasers often scam. Report to authorities if pressured.

How can I check roofer references?

Request recent local jobs. Ask past clients: Was work on time? Quality good? Any leaks or issues since?

What should I do if scammed?

Contact local police, Ohio Attorney General, and BBB. Dispute charges with credit card if used. Consult a lawyer for recovery.
